A train incident came to light in Jajpur district of Odisha on Thursday morning. Three coaches of Chennai Central Express train derailed near Jakhapura station. This incident happened at around 08:51 in the morning. According to the information, the train was passing through the yard area and its speed was very slow at that time. The derailed coaches include one AC coach and two general coaches. After the incident, there was panic in the railway administration and relief work was started immediately.
The Railways issued an official press note in this matter, saying, “Train No. 22611 Chennai-New Jalpaiguri Express had a minor derailment at Jajpur Yard at 08:51 am. During this, one AC coach and two general coaches derailed. The train was running at a very slow speed at the time of the incident. No passenger has lost his life in this accident and no one has been injured.”
Railways further clarified in its statement, “Passenger train operations are completely normal. The affected passengers are being appropriately accommodated. The derailed coaches are being separated and additional coaches will be deployed as and when required for the convenience of passengers.”
According to the Railways, as soon as the information was received, Accident Relief Train from Bhubaneswar and Khurda Road and Accident Relief Medical Equipment from Khurda Road were sent to the spot at 08:53 am. Along with this, a rescue team from Bhadrak has also been sent to the spot. Railways also said, “Senior railway officials are present at the spot and monitoring all restoration and safety related work. The cause of derailment is being investigated and further information will be shared in due course.” At present there is no information about any loss of life or property in this incident. The exact reason for derailment will be known only after investigation.
